The final amount for your new floors depends on a few specific things. First, it comes down to the material you choose, whether that is hardwood, luxury vinyl, or carpet. The size of the area being covered and how much prep work the subfloor needs will also play a role. If your rooms have complex layouts or lots of corners, that often adds labor time. For bathrooms in Elizabeth, porcelain and ceramic tiles are top choices. They hold up well against moisture, which is key. Porcelain is denser and even more water-resistant. Ceramic is a bit more budget-friendly. Consider non-slip finishes for safety. Talk to a pro to see what fits your style and bathroom's needs best.
Yes, pros in Elizabeth can definitely help with shower floor tile. They know which tiles are best for wet areas. Small mosaic tiles or tiles with good grip are often recommended. They ensure proper sealing and grouting. This prevents leaks and mold. Get advice on the right materials for a long-lasting shower.

Epoxy flooring is a popular choice for garages and basements in Elizabeth. It's resistant to stains and chemicals. Pros can apply it over concrete, making it look great and last longer. It's a durable option for high-use areas. Ask about its benefits for your specific space.
Luxury vinyl tile (LVT) is a fantastic choice for many Elizabeth homes. It mimics the look of wood or stone but is more durable. LVT is waterproof and easy to clean, making it ideal for kitchens and bathrooms. It's also comfortable underfoot. Discuss LVT options with a local flooring expert.
Terrazzo flooring is a composite material poured in place. It contains chips of marble, quartz, granite, or glass. It's very durable and can last for decades. Terrazzo offers a unique, high-end look. It's a great option for commercial spaces or homes wanting a statement floor in Elizabeth. Pros can advise on its installation and care.
If you're looking for hardwood floor refinishing in Elizabeth, local pros can do the job. They'll sand down your old floors. Then, they'll apply stain and protective coatings. This revives worn-out wood, making it look like new. It's a cost-effective way to update your home's look. Get a quote to see how it can transform your floors.
